Output 666dc3a6b91b0f09a6e4e28fb976d2033c8d48a04ceef397e5fb11b0bafdae1d:10

value
4251839
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 82bef40dfe72d71c41608e7f10f4b41d46bed33c OP_EQUALVERIFY OP_CHECKSIG
address
1CvKbcJ3J7dky135ay1cnETEUPtTwHu99o
transaction
666dc3a6b91b0f09a6e4e28fb976d2033c8d48a04ceef397e5fb11b0bafdae1d
confirmations
265020
spent
true